Transaction 81468f5ac04c5d2a605f4fe3ac4eb61a26348391bc6ffb9ad06c5a66fa8320ae
1 Input
1 Output
-
81468f5ac04c5d2a605f4fe3ac4eb61a26348391bc6ffb9ad06c5a66fa8320ae:0
- value
- 3414200
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0eb730691fcc89c7a53b8a15ebba036cac29504d OP_EQUAL
- address
- 332pqRyimj1NASx5KRJxx9krFFsJkY3K89